Transaction 11f34ad438aaa1c215d24aa87ee45e94c23195a45e93c1022b656ef03bf30d58
2 Input
2 Outputs
- 11f34ad438aaa1c215d24aa87ee45e94c23195a45e93c1022b656ef03bf30d58:0
- 11f34ad438aaa1c215d24aa87ee45e94c23195a45e93c1022b656ef03bf30d58:1
value 317660000
address 13GcZkst55mn4TRqHn92fS7fshBPuSUTwg
value 19727776
address 1Po4J4SNyJuGnMGYJfGTXLEvGgAZKiddr7